About The Position

The High School Placement Fellowship is a hands-on, professional development opportunity for college students, graduate students, and early-career professionals who are passionate about educational equity and student success. Fellows will mentor a cohort of 8th-grade students as they navigate the high school admissions process. Through direct teaching, application guidance, family communication, and one-on-one mentorship, fellows will help students meet key milestones and make informed decisions about their high school options. This hybrid fellowship includes in-person programming twice per week, virtual student support, training, and regular supervision. All lessons and materials are provided and aligned with the Breakthrough New York High School Placement curriculum.
